Shipping Supervisor

Sunray, TX

Job description

MAIN FUNCTION

The Shipping Supervisor is responsible for assisting the Shipping Superintendent in the coordination and direction of daily activities in the shipping department.

D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ES

  • Supervise, train, and develop shipping department personnel to provide quality workmanship, knowledge of the plant quality system, and a strong safety program
  • Provide safety training to all shipping employees; actively enforce all plant safety programs and policies
  • Monitor the quality system ensuring that all loading procedures are current, up to date and are being followed by the employees
  • Schedule of daily loading activities using all resources available
  • Direct packaging, identification, and shipping of product to ensure the material is received in good condition
  • Develop ongoing relationships with customer service and suppliers
  • Arranges the day-to-day record keeping and administrative functions relating to the shipping employees, absenteeism, vacation schedules, work schedules, overtime records and accident reports. Including reviewing punches in the Kronos system
  • Arranges the shipping department day-to-day record keeping relating to equipment calibrations, equipment, work orders and equipment maintenance and repair
  • Assist in material management and inventory
  • Assure continued compliance and development of ISO 9001:2000 registration
  • Assist in assurance of compliance with all appropriate regulatory agencies
  • Improve people performance through coaching, education and training to ensure long-term dependability and increase productivity
  • Provide leadership for continued improvement in efficiencies and quality

CHARACTERISTICS

  • High energy level, team player, excellent work ethic, with strong management skills
  • Able to develop and enhance relationships with peers, customers, suppliers and auditors

EDUCATION AND EXPERIENCE

  • College degree preferred.
  • Two to five years of experience in a manufacturing environment preferred
  • Proficient in Microsoft Office and/or AS400 database programs
  • One to two years of Supervisory experience in a manufacturing environment preferred
  • Effective communicator, both oral and written
